Service Desk Analyst, IT Support Analyst required to work for a Professional Services Firm based in the City of London. The set up is 50% in the office (2 days one week, 3 days the next).
You MUST have Professional Services experience, along with good IT Support experience with excellent troubleshooting skills within the Microsoft Technology Stack such as M365 / Office 365, Windows Azure, Active Directory, AV / Audio Visual and maybe even SharePoint.
Attitude is key here. You MUST have an excellent telephone manner, brilliant communication skills and have the ability to face off to Lawyers / Partners with no problems. Because of the Professional Services applications used in this company, they absolutely need you to have this background, along with having experience in an ITIL environment. More specifically, a Legal IT background would be preferred.
This role also has the chance to progress as they love to promote from within. This is a great opportunity and salary is dependent upon experience. Remote working/work at home options are available for this role.
